Removal Procedure
Table 1
Required Tools    
Tool    Part Number    Part Description    Qty    
A     5P-0302     Bar     1    Start By:
Remove the rocker shaft and the pushrods. Refer to Disassembly and Assembly, "Rocker Shaft and Pushrod - Remove".
Keep all parts clean from contaminants.Contaminants may cause rapid wear and shortened component life.
Care must be taken to ensure that fluids are contained during performance of inspection, maintenance, testing, adjusting, and repair of the product. Be prepared to collect the fluid with suitable containers before opening any compartment or disassembling any component containing fluids.Refer to Special Publication, NENG2500, "Dealer Service Tool Catalog" for tools and supplies suitable to collect and contain fluids on Cat products.Dispose of all fluids according to local regulations and mandates.
Illustration 1 g00775441
Illustration 2 g00625237
Remove fuel injector hold-down bolt (1) .Note: Do not pry on the injector hold-down bracket. Damage to the unit injector could occur. The unit injector has a notch on the opposite side of the rack. This notch is used for prying the unit injector loose. Some fuel injector racks move freely when the spring is not compressed. Do not move the fuel injector rack without compressing the fuel injector spring slightly. Damage may occur to the unit injector.
Use Tooling (A) to loosen the unit injector. Rotate the unit injector in order to disengage injector rack bar (3) from fuel injection control linkage (2) .
Remove the unit injector. Ensure that two O-ring seals are on the unit injector.
